To reset the airmatic on a 2000 S500, remove the relay of the airmatic pump. It is in a slot O on the passenger side. It is most likely to be stuck on the on position. Then slip it back in.

To disable the alarm in a 2000 Mercedes-Benz S500, you typically need to unlock the driver's door with the key or use the remote key fob. If the alarm is still active, insert the key into the ignition and turn it to the 'On' position without starting the engine. This should deactivate the alarm system. If the alarm continues to sound, you may need to check the car’s manual for specific instructions or consult a professional.
